libflac: Bump to 1.4.2

This commit is contained in:
Tee KOBAYASHI 2022-10-26 00:09:57 +09:00 committed by xtkoba
parent 75716fe5ff
commit f885fe0dff
2 changed files with 6 additions and 31 deletions

View File

@ -3,23 +3,13 @@ TERMUX_PKG_DESCRIPTION="FLAC (Free Lossless Audio Codec) library"
TERMUX_PKG_LICENSE="GPL-2.0, LGPL-2.1, BSD 3-Clause"
TERMUX_PKG_LICENSE_FILE="COPYING.GPL, COPYING.LGPL, COPYING.Xiph"
TERMUX_PKG_MAINTAINER="@termux"
TERMUX_PKG_VERSION=1.4.1
TERMUX_PKG_VERSION=1.4.2
TERMUX_PKG_SRCURL=https://downloads.xiph.org/releases/flac/flac-${TERMUX_PKG_VERSION}.tar.xz
TERMUX_PKG_SHA256=91303c3e5dfde52c3e94e75976c0ab3ee14ced278ab8f60033a3a12db9209ae6
TERMUX_PKG_SHA256=e322d58a1f48d23d9dd38f432672865f6f79e73a6f9cc5a5f57fcaa83eb5a8e4
TERMUX_PKG_DEPENDS="libc++, libogg"
TERMUX_PKG_BREAKS="libflac-dev"
TERMUX_PKG_REPLACES="libflac-dev"
termux_step_post_get_source() {
# Aligned with configure.ac.patch.
local f
for f in doc/FLAC.tag doc/api/modules.html; do
if ! test -r "${f}"; then
termux_error_exit "File ${f} not readable."
fi
done
}
termux_step_pre_configure() {
autoreconf -fi
}
TERMUX_PKG_RM_AFTER_INSTALL="
share/doc/flac/FLAC.tag
share/doc/flac/api/
"

View File

@ -1,15 +0,0 @@
Aligned with termux_step_post_get_source in build.sh.
--- a/configure.ac
+++ b/configure.ac
@@ -376,8 +376,8 @@
AM_CONDITIONAL(FLaC__HAS_DOXYGEN, test -n "$DOXYGEN")
if test "x$DOXYGEN" = "x"; then
- AC_CHECK_FILE($srcdir/doc/FLAC.tag,[HAVE_PREBUILT_FLAC_TAG=yes])
- AC_CHECK_FILE($srcdir/doc/api/modules.html,[HAVE_PREBUILT_API_DIR=yes])
+ HAVE_PREBUILT_FLAC_TAG=yes
+ HAVE_PREBUILT_API_DIR=yes
fi
AM_CONDITIONAL(FLaC__HAS_PREBUILT_DOXYGEN, test "x$HAVE_PREBUILD_FLAG_TAG$HAVEPREBUILD_API_DIR" = "xyesyes")